Sesoxane, however, is not ex- pected to affect this market materially. • Boost Methoxychlor Use. The Du Pont discovery that Sesoxane is a methoxychlor synergist will increase the latter's market potential according to Shulton. Last year about 38 million space spray units were sold, most of which contained methoxychlor in con- centrations which vary from 1 to 3 r .O. The discovery could double the market. Sesoxane sales possibilities, naturally, stand to gain from any methoxychlor in- creases. Du Pont and Geigy make the killing agent. While possibly boosting the methoxy- chlor market, Sesoxane does not syner- gize DDT, hence will not affect that business directly. DDT is used in many bomb and spray formulations to kill insects. What Sesoxane can do with other killing agents, such as chlordan and dieldrin, is being studied now. It will be several months before its synergistic effect with these chemicals is known. Shulton will be the only Sesoxane producer this year but may license others in the future. This move will depend to a large extent upon how po- tential customers accept this new prod- uct which promises a change in insecti- cide buying habits. ô 7347 Ο *Lû WÊM piiliin uMusu mm ^^ . 49$ΕΕΕΕ6ΕΡ* smmmme For co m pi eie;iî0m^i0§g^^^^^^m Ask Dep'f Sf|&|lo|sen^|m5Ma||p Also îrt15^o : c' kVf^ αϊiο υ r|Mî^^^|eirn^i^|î^g^ SK4 ^ 639-41 ': SouifrHancc^||^|^|^^î|| WlNTHROPS 1958 PRICE LIST ON BULK CHEMICALS IS NOW READY!
